Table Structures & Column Details
The Tasks sheet is the central data hub and uses a relational structure with the following columns:
- ID (Auto-Number): Unique identifier for each task (data type: integer, auto-generated).
- Title: Brief description of the task (text, max 100 characters).
- Description: Expanded details or context (text, optional).
- Assigned To: Person responsible (text, dropdown list populated from user list in Settings sheet).
- Priority: Level of urgency (dropdown: Low, Medium, High, Critical).
- Due Date: Date when task must be completed (date/time format). <-li>Start Date: When work begins (optional date/time).
- Estimated Time (hrs): Hours required to complete task (decimal, e.g., 2.5).
- Actual Time (hrs): Hours spent so far—auto-populated via tracking or manual entry.
- Status: Current state (dropdown: Not Started, In Progress, On Hold, Completed).
- Category: Project or function group (e.g., Marketing, Development) – dropdown with predefined list.
- Dependencies: Comma-separated list of task IDs that must be completed first.
- Progress (%): Percentage complete—auto-calculated based on actual vs. estimated time (formula-driven).
- Tags: Optional keyword labels (e.g., "urgent", "client-facing") – comma-separated text.
Formulas & Dynamic Calculations
The template utilizes a variety of Excel formulas to provide real-time updates:
- Progress (%) = IF(Actual Time > 0, (Actual Time / Estimated Time), 0) – Calculates completion percentage.
- Remaining Time (hrs) = Estimated Time - Actual Time – Shows time left for each task.
- Time Overrun Flag = IF(Actual Time > Estimated Time, "Overrun", "") – Highlights tasks taking longer than planned.
- Due in Next 3 Days = IF(Due Date - TODAY() <= 3, "Soon", "") – Flags urgent deadlines.
- Total Effort (per category): Uses SUMIFS to aggregate estimated/actual time by Category.
- Weekly Summary Count: COUNTIFS to tally tasks due in a specific week based on Due Date range.
Conditional Formatting Rules
The template applies intelligent formatting for visual clarity:
- Priority Highlighting: Critical tasks in red, High in orange, Medium in yellow, Low in green.
- Due Date Alerts: Cells with due date within next 3 days are highlighted with a yellow background and bold font.
- Overrun Indicators: Tasks where Actual Time > Estimated Time are shaded in red and have a warning icon.
- Status Color Coding: Progress bars via conditional formatting show status visually (e.g., green for complete, gray for incomplete).
- Empty or Missing Fields: Tasks without due dates or assigned users are marked with a light red border.
